Entree: Iraq – Marsh Arab Cuisine – سمك مسگوف ➤ Samak Masgouf (Iraqi open-fire split and grilled river carp)

سمك مسگوف ➤ Samak Masgouf recipe
Serving Size: 4
Approximate Time
Prep 30 min
Cook 50 min
Additional 30 min
Total 1 hr 45 min

Ingredients

- 2 whole freshwater carp, approx. 2 lb (900 g) each
- 1/4 cup (60 ml) olive oil
- 2 tbsp (30 g) tamarind paste
- 1/4 cup (60 ml) water
- 2 tbsp (30 g) coarse rock salt
- 1 tsp (2 g) ground turmeric
- 1 tsp (2 g) ground cumin
- 1 tsp (5 g) ground coriander
- 3 cloves garlic, crushed
- 2 tbsp (30 ml) lemon juice
- 1 tbsp (6 g) ground sumac (optional)
- 1 small bunch fresh parsley, chopped (about 1 cup / 30 g) for garnish
- 2 medium onions, thinly sliced
- 2 medium tomatoes, quartered
- 4 flatbreads or khubz for serving
- Date-palm wood, hardwood, or charcoal for open fire (no measurement)

Instructions

1. Clean and butterly the carp: remove backbone or have fishmonger butterfly; rinse and pat dry. Score the flesh lightly on both sides to help seasoning penetrate.
2. Mix glaze: whisk together olive oil, tamarind paste, water, lemon juice, crushed garlic, turmeric, cumin, coriander and ground sumac into a smooth basting sauce.
3. Salt and rest: rub coarse rock salt over both sides of the fish, place on a rack or tray and rest 20–30 minutes to draw some moisture and season the flesh.
4. Mount the fish: spread the fish open and fix each fish onto an iron spit or two long wooden stakes driven near the head and tail so it sits at a 45° angle to the fire. Traditionally the skin side faces the heat.
5. Prepare the fire: build a medium-hot wood or charcoal fire and let it burn down to glowing embers with steady smoke; keep a hot zone and a cooler zone for indirect heat.
6. Grill and baste: position the mounted fish near the embers (not directly over flames) and grill for about 20–30 minutes per side, basting frequently with the tamarind-olive glaze until flesh flakes easily and skin is deeply browned and slightly charred.
7. Finish and rest: when cooked through (flesh opaque and flaky), remove from heat and let rest 5 minutes. Spoon reserved glaze over before serving.
8. Serve: arrange on a platter with sliced onions, tomatoes, chopped parsley and warm flatbreads. Traditionally served with lemon wedges and simple pickles.
